This Psychology of Money: Understanding Your Financial Behavior
Our connection with money is rarely simply logical. That's deeply entrenched in our reactions, experiences, and beliefs. Behavioral finance reveals how psychological biases – like loss repulsion, anchoring, and the accessibility heuristic – mold our expense habits and capital decisions. Consider a person who frequently buys premium items to project status, or someone who panics and sells assets during market downturns. These actions aren't always about maximizing wealth; they're often about managing feelings of security or belonging. Understanding these psychological patterns – through self-reflection or professional guidance – is the first step to taking greater control of your resources.
